Surveying and Navigation for Geophysical ExplorationThis book outlines the newest positional tools, methods and techniques for postioning geophysical prospecting finds. These tools enable geophysicist to utilize the most complex data acquisition systems and interpretation methods. It is helpful for professionals in all activities of offshore and onshore activites. |
